Output 96005657e9a3fc18e736aba28427e5af3fc82cd73dfd7a22425c2a71f09a8e95:0

value
2853366
script pubkey
OP_0 OP_PUSHBYTES_20 0c80a8b464169fc43104562241b1f589b1eeeabe
address
bc1qpjq23dryz60ugvgy2c3yrv043xc7a647799s3a
transaction
96005657e9a3fc18e736aba28427e5af3fc82cd73dfd7a22425c2a71f09a8e95
spent
true